Our AC Repair & Installation Services in Homeland

AC Repair

Most repair calls we get from 92548 involve low airflow, warm air blowing from vents, or units that won’t cycle on at all. In Homeland, the culprit is often crushed or deteriorated belly flex duct in manufactured homes, not the compressor itself. We’ve seen technicians replace a perfectly good compressor when the real problem was ductwork buried in a moisture-trapped cavity. We check the whole system, platform to vent, so you’re not paying for the wrong repair. Typical AC repair in Homeland: $150–$650.

AC Installation

New system installs in Homeland frequently mean retrofitting refrigerated air where an evaporative cooler once sat. Many older mobile homes in park communities along Palmer Lane and surrounding areas were never converted, and inland heat waves have made those swamp coolers inadequate. We install package units on custom metal stands, size them for poor insulation and duct leakage typical of manufactured construction, and seal belly cavities against moisture intrusion. A 3-ton Goodman on a proper stand, with new flex duct sealed against the elements, transforms a 1980s mobile home. AC installation in Homeland: $3,500–$7,500.

AC Replacement

When your package unit has reached the end of its service life, replacement requires more than swapping boxes. We evaluate your platform’s structural integrity, your existing ductwork’s condition, and whether your current system was undersized by a previous installer who didn’t understand manufactured-home loads. Undersized units short-cycle and never reach set temperature; oversized units dehumidify poorly and wear out fast. We size for your actual envelope, not a rule-of-thumb chart.

Refrigerant Recharge

Low refrigerant means a leak, and in Homeland’s intense cooling season, running a system low on charge damages the compressor. We locate leaks rather than topping off and walking away. In mobile homes with equipment platforms exposed to sun and wind, vibration and thermal expansion stress refrigerant lines more than in shaded crawl spaces. We fix the source, recharge to factory spec, and verify performance before we leave.

Common AC Repair & Installation Problems We See in Homeland Homes

  • Misdiagnosed low airflow in mobile homes. Crushed or moisture-damaged belly flex duct from the 1970s–1990s restricts airflow and mimics compressor failure. We’ve rescued homeowners from unnecessary compressor replacements by pulling back the belly wrap and finding the real problem.
  • Undersized replacement units. Technicians who don’t account for manufactured home insulation values and duct leakage install systems that short-cycle or can’t hold temperature during 108°F afternoons. We run proper load calculations for the envelope you actually have.
  • Moisture intrusion after duct repair. Belly cavities left unsealed after service allow ground moisture to corrode equipment and promote mold in tight crawl spaces. We seal what we open, every time.
  • Evaporative coolers failing during heat waves. Many Homeland mobile homes still run original swamp coolers that can’t touch modern inland temperatures. Retrofit to refrigerated air is a significant portion of our installation work here.

Pricing for AC Repair & Installation in Homeland, CA

We’re upfront because nobody likes sticker shock after the work is done.

Service Typical Range in Homeland
AC Repair $150–$650
AC Installation $3,500–$7,500
Tune-Up / Maintenance $95–$235
Furnace Repair $175–$825

What moves you within these ranges? Platform modifications for mobile homes add labor and materials. Converting from evaporative cooler to refrigerated air requires new electrical, drainage, and sometimes ductwork. Belly-duct replacement on a 1,200 square foot manufactured home runs toward the higher end of repair pricing. Site-built ranch homes on larger lots near the agricultural edge typically have simpler access and standard split systems, which can land lower.
